ADA __ The Ada High School girls soccer team got back on the winning track with a decisive 3-0 victory over visiting non-league foe Lima Senior Monday, September 16, at War Memorial Stadium.
The purple and gold improved to 6-4 overall with the convincing win.
The Spartans fell to 4-4 after the loss.
Ada controlled ball possession throughout and had numerous good scoring chances that were saved or narrowly went awry. The Bulldogs pulled away with three second half goals to win comfortably.
